Passing NEGS GP39 2370 in the holeWithout a run around track, the NEGS engine ducks into a siding while the Plymouth and Lincoln train sneaks past. Just back from a little paint touch up, the walkways will be covered in a dark coat to cover the overspray. NEGS 2370 is a former EMD UP GP39 and is the NEGS RR 's sole engine.
